IAMA Theatre Company Announces 2012 Season

IAMA Theatre Company has announced plans for the 2012 season, its first under the leadership of new artistic director Becca Wolff.

The season will begin with the world premiere of Shiner by Christian Durso, a wry and nostalgic portrait of teenage love and loss in the 1990s, to open September 15 at the Working Stage Theatre. Neil Patrick Stewart will direct a cast that includes IAMA members Graham Sibley and Laila Ayad.

As the season continues, Keliher Walsh will direct IAMA members Amy Rosoff and Dean Chekvala in Louise Munson's Do Like the Kids Do, a comedy about a brother and sister struggling to connect, opening November 9 at the Working Stage Theatre. The season will come to a close in early 2013 with 60 Miles to Silverlake, Dan LeFranc's play about a father driving his son to soccer practice and what it means to grow up, directed by Becca Wolff.
